This high-speed rail map is my first non-octolinear transit map. The highly centralised high-speed rail network is the perfect occasion to escape the 45° angle structure. Instead, the network map is divided into five sectors surrounding Paris. In each sector, there is a central ray and an orthogonal axis to it.
